bit stream solutions in Slaithwaite, Huddersfield, West Yorkshire
-
- 1
-
Website
-
Email
-
Reviews
A Little Bit of Eden
Local Florists in Slaithwaite, Huddersfield, West Yorkshire01422 83418901422 8341899.8 miles
1 - 1 of 1
Loading more results...
